Job Description



Essential Functions of the Position


  • Answer all barn office phone calls and deliver messages to appropriate staff members.
  • Respond to emails sent to the Equine Department and forward to appropriate staff members.
  • File and drop off all invoices, payments and donations to the Accounting Department located at the main shelter.
  • Pick up any ordered supplies that are delivered to the main shelter.
  • Update calendar with appointments, meetings, booked out dates, etc.
  • Maintain inventory of office supplies and place orders when needed.
  • Transfer all data from the Interest in Adoption Forms into the Potential Adopter List.
  • Process all Adoption Applications.
  • Update Adopter Wait List.
  • Schedule Adoption Appointments.
  • Meet with Adopters (Along with Head Trainer for appropriate horses)
  • Finalize Adoptions (Process payment, go over contract and all important information)
  • Enter all money deposits from adoptions and donations into Pet Point.
  • Update Monthly Deposit List.
  • Upon intake- Input new horse photos and adoptable descriptions into Pet Point for the HSNT Equine website.
  • Input new horse photos and adoptable descriptions into My Right Horse website
  • Schedule and conduct Volunteer Orientations
  • Oversee Volunteer Schedule
  • Update Volunteer Database
  • Work with Barn Manager, Trainer and Director for volunteer placement
  • Organize Events
  • Communicate with Director and all staff members to prepare property for events
  • When needed, will assist with caring for, feeding and monitoring all animals on the ranch. Includes performing routine husbandry with equine such as administering oral medications, cleaning hooves and maintaining coats by brushing and bathing.
  • Assists veterinarians performing medical procedures such as teeth floats, castrations, and blood draws.
  • Assist farrier with hoof work on animals.
  • Clean assigned barn and facility areas when needed.
  • Identify and report observed health or behavior issues of horses to the Director of Equine.
  • Provide basic level natural horsemanship training (ground manners and under saddle for equines) with direction from Director and/or trainer
  • Must have a clean driving record
  • May assist the team with cruelty seizures.
  • Represent the Humane Society of North Texas by providing excellent customer service.
  • Protect the confidential information on customers and donors.
  • Additional tasks as assigned by the Director of Equine
